Why Kitchen Pipe Repairs Demand Immediate Attention
Before diving into how to find a plumber, it’s crucial to understand why you shouldn't delay that kitchen pipe repair. Kitchen plumbing—involving sinks, dishwashers, and water heaters—is often under high pressure and subject to grease and food debris, making blockages and leaks common.
Common Kitchen Plumbing Culprits in Vijapur Homes
- Under-Sink Leaks: Often caused by loose connections, deteriorating P-traps, or faulty garbage disposal seals.
- Faucet Dripping: While seemingly small, a constant drip wastes significant water over time and can lead to mineral buildup.
- Drain Clogs: The number one complaint, usually caused by accumulated cooking oils, fats, and starchy food residues hardening inside the pipes.
- Supply Line Failures: The pressurized lines feeding your sink or dishwasher can degrade, leading to sudden, major leaks requiring immediate professional attention.
Phase 1: Preparation – What to Do Before Calling a Plumber
A prepared homeowner saves time and money. By diagnosing the issue slightly before making the call, you help the plumber arrive with the right tools and estimate costs more accurately.
1. Identify the Problem Source
Is the leak visible? Can you hear running water when all taps are off?
- Visible Leak: Trace the water back to its origin (the joint, the pipe itself, or the appliance connection).
- Slow Drain/Blockage: Note where the water pools and how quickly it backs up.
- Low Water Pressure: This might indicate a problem further back in the main supply line, not just under the sink.
2. Temporary Safety Measures
For any active leak, safety comes first:
- Turn Off the Water Supply: Locate the shut-off valve directly under the sink (usually two small knobs for hot and cold). If that doesn't work, locate the main water shut-off valve for your home.
- Contain the Water: Use buckets, old towels, or rags to prevent water from spreading to cabinets or flooring.
- Unplug Appliances: If the leak is near the dishwasher or water heater, unplug them immediately to prevent electrical hazard.

Key Vetting Criteria for Plumbing Professionals
Once you have a few names, apply these criteria:
1. Experience with Kitchen Systems
Not all plumbers specialize equally. Ensure the plumber you choose has specific experience with modern kitchen fixtures, including pressurized water systems and specialized drain clearing for grease traps or garbage disposals. Ask if they frequently handle repairs in homes similar to yours in Vijapur.
2. Licensing and Insurance (Crucial for Major Repairs)
While small fixes might bypass this, any job involving cutting into walls or replacing major sections of pipe should only be done by a licensed and insured professional. Insurance protects you if accidental damage occurs to your property during the repair process. Inquire about this upfront.
3. Transparent Pricing Structure
Plumbers typically charge in one of three ways:
- Flat Fee: A fixed price for a known job (e.g., replacing a standard faucet). Best for predictable repairs.
- Hourly Rate: Common for diagnostic work or complex, undefined issues. Always ask for the hourly rate and whether there is a minimum service call fee.
- Quotation: A detailed estimate based on visual inspection. Tip: Always ask for a written or digitally confirmed quote before any major work begins. Avoid anyone who is vague about costs.
4. Emergency Availability
Kitchen leaks often happen outside standard business hours. Does the plumber offer 24/7 emergency service for Vijapur residents? If so, what is their emergency call-out surcharge?

Phase 3: Understanding the Repair Process and Materials
A knowledgeable homeowner is a better client. Understanding what the plumber might do helps you monitor the quality of the work.
Common Kitchen Pipe Repair Techniques
Depending on the diagnosis, your plumber might employ several techniques:
1. Joint Tightening or Seal Replacement
If the leak is at a connection point (like where the pipe meets the faucet base or the P-trap), the solution is often straightforward: draining the system, cleaning the threads, and applying new thread seal tape (PTFE tape) or using a new gasket.
2. P-Trap Replacement
The P-trap (the U-shaped pipe under the sink) is designed to hold water to prevent sewer gases from entering your kitchen. If it corrodes or cracks, it must be replaced. Modern plumbing often uses durable plastic traps that are easy to replace.
3. Section Replacement (Rerouting)
If the leak is in the middle of a pipe run due to corrosion or physical damage, the plumber will cut out the damaged section and replace it with new piping. This requires skill to ensure the new joints are watertight and aligned correctly to maintain proper drainage slope.
Material Considerations in Gujarat
When replacing piping, material choice matters for longevity, especially given the climate and water quality in Gujarat.
- CPVC (Chlorinated Polyvinyl Chloride): Very common for hot and cold water supply lines due to its heat resistance and durability. Ensure the plumber uses high-quality, ISI-marked CPVC fittings for solvent welding.
- UPVC/PVC: Primarily used for drainage and waste lines. These are robust against common household chemicals but are not suitable for pressurized hot water supply.

Phase 4: Post-Repair Checklist and Maintenance Tips
The job isn't truly finished until you’ve confirmed everything is working perfectly and you’ve taken steps to prevent future issues.
1. Testing the Repair Thoroughly
Before paying the final bill, ask the plumber to run the water at full pressure for at least 10 minutes.
- Check the repaired area while the water is running heavily.
- Check the area again 30 minutes after the water has been shut off, as slow seepage can sometimes only appear once pressure drops.
- If the repair involved a drain, run the disposal (if applicable) and flush a large amount of water to ensure flow is unimpeded.
2. Warranty and Paperwork
Ask specifically if the plumber offers a warranty on their workmanship. A reputable professional in Vijapur should offer at least a 30-day guarantee on the labor provided. Keep any invoices or repair notes in a safe place.
3. Proactive Kitchen Plumbing Maintenance
Preventative care is the best defense against future leaks and clogs:
- Never Pour Grease Down the Drain: Allow cooking fats and oils to cool and solidify, then scrape them into the trash.
- Use Drain Screens: Place inexpensive mesh screens over sink drains to catch food particles before they enter the pipe system.
- Regular Hot Water Flush: Once a month, run very hot water (not boiling, but as hot as your tap allows) down the drain for several minutes to help melt away minor grease buildup.
- Check Connections Annually: Get into the habit of looking under your sink every six months. Run your hand along the pipes to feel for any dampness or residue, indicating a slow leak starting at a connection point.
